Improved commit message:

Sometimes, after CPU hotplug you can observe a spike in stolen time
(100%) followed by the CPU being marked as 100% idle when it's actually
busy with a CPU hog task. The trace looks like the following:

cpuhp/1-12 [001] d.h1 167.461657: account_process_tick: steal = 1291385514, prev_steal_time = 0
cpuhp/1-12 [001] d.h1 167.461659: account_process_tick: steal_jiffies = 1291
<idle>-0 [001] d.h1 167.462663: account_process_tick: steal = 18732255, prev_steal_time = 1291000000
<idle>-0 [001] d.h1 167.462664: account_process_tick: steal_jiffies = 18446744072437

The sudden decrease of "steal" causes steal_jiffies to underflow.
The root cause is kvm_steal_time being reset to 0 after hot-plugging
back in a CPU. Instead, the preexisting value can be used, which is
what the core scheduler code expects.

John Stultz also reported a similar issue after guest S3.
